## Build Provenance: AddrSnap Widget

Welcome aboard! Every release of the AddrSnap address autocomplete widget is built by the Pipewick CI cluster, never from someone's laptop. That matters because we need to trace any bundle in production back to an exact commit and build run. If a customer at Fernvale reports weird suggestions, start here. The token for the current release is appended below.

session token of yageg-kagap = htk9_89026285c

**Runbook: GarageSense occupancy feed — restart procedure**

If the occupancy feed for the Halloway Deck garages goes stale (counts frozen for more than five minutes), restart the ingest service first, not the sensor gateway. The gateway self-heals; the ingest service does not. After restart, confirm counts resume moving on at least two levels. When filing the incident note, include the build token shown directly below this section.

build token for yaduf-tagug: htk4_0d28

## Changelog — GraphLattice v2.9.1

Rotated the release signing key for GraphLattice, our dependency graph visualizer, following the quarterly schedule. Old key expires Friday; CI was updated and all artifacts since build 4412 are signed with the new key. Verified render pipeline and export plugins against the new chain. Please update your local verification config with the key below.

deploy key for kagup-bawig: bky9_ZMq28eTw9

Q: The parity checker's credential store locked itself after the Fernhollow release cutover; how do I restore scanning? A: This is expected when the release pipeline rotates service tokens mid-scan. Do not re-run the rotation job, as a second rotation invalidates cached hotel-channel sessions and skews parity reports for 24 hours. Instead, open the RateMirror operator console, select the sealed store, and choose the manual recovery option. At the prompt, enter the recovery passphrase exactly as it appears below:

vault phrase of yaguf-hahaf = druath-holix

## Support

The Fernwick stale-branch cleanup bot runs nightly and flags branches inactive for 60 days before deleting them on day 75. Deleted branches can be restored within 30 days via the recovery job. If the bot removed something it shouldn't have, or you need an exemption, contact the tooling team at the address below.

billing contact of fajog-fafop = fraox.istdor@nelvrosys.corp